I got a question for you. I’m doing virtual breyerfest this year and I don’t know how it works and I was wondering if you could give me some insight about it and how it works if you can.
Hey! Sorry for the delay! I don't have as much experience with online BreyerFest, but I know there's a lot to explore. They'll have a section of the website set up for ticket holders only-- you'll log in to the account you used to purchase tickets to access it. From there, you can watch the live feed, on demand workshops/seminars, or shop the online BreyerFest merchandise. It seemed pretty user-friendly last year, so I hope it's not difficult to navigate.
